ncloud_dataforest_list_apps

Read-only

Retrieve the full list of applications for a Data Forest account. Provide the account ID to get the app inventory.

Instructions

List all apps for a Data Forest account

Input Schema

TableJSON Schema
NameRequiredDescriptionDefault
accountIdYesAccount unique identifier (Base62-encoded UUID)
